Understanding Libido
Libido, often described as the sexual drive or desire for sexual activity, is a multifaceted issue influenced by biological, psychological, and social factors. It’s essential to understand that libido is not a constant; it can fluctuate based on various circumstances, including stress, hormonal changes, and interpersonal dynamics.
Factors Influencing Libido
-
Biological Factors
- Hormones: Testosterone and estrogen levels significantly affect libido. Higher testosterone levels in men are often linked to increased sexual desire, while women experience fluctuations in libido due to menstrual cycles, pregnancy, or menopause.
- Health Conditions: Chronic illnesses such as diabetes, heart disease, and hormonal imbalances can lead to reduced libido.
-
Psychological Factors
- Mental Health: Conditions like depression and anxiety can dampen sexual desire. Conversely, a healthy mental state often fosters a more robust libido.
- Body Image: How individuals perceive their bodies can significantly impact sexual self-esteem and attraction.
- Social Factors
- Relationship Quality: Emotional intimacy and mutual attraction between partners can greatly influence libido.
- Cultural Background: Societal norms and beliefs about sexuality can either enhance or inhibit sexual desire.
